Position Overview


We are seeking an experienced Project Executive to join our growing and dynamic construction management firm in Massachusetts, supporting the New England area. The ideal candidate will be a perceptive leader, highly motivated with a natural ability to foster strong relationships. The Project Executive provides overall leadership and direction on the construction project. Assuming overall accountability for jobsite safety and quality, the PX will oversee projects across the New England area leading business development efforts.

Key Responsibilities

  • Operational Leadership: Oversee all project phases, ensuring continuity and high standards. Manage risks, negotiate contracts, and oversee subcontract development. Attending owner meetings and site visits to monitor performance is key to provide leadership in addressing challenges and client concerns.
  • Team Management: Allocate resources to manage project scope, providing high-level leadership across multiple projects to ensure goals and objectives are met. Lead a diverse team, fostering an inclusive environment that encourages different perspectives and ideas.
  • Process Improvement: Identify and communicate RFP pursuit strategies to inform project approach. Also identify project challenges and suggest solutions to achieve project objectives and profitability.
  • Safety and Quality Assurance: Enforce safety protocols by enhancing existing comprehensive safety policies and communicating these efforts to the Project Management team. Fostering a strong safety culture and enforcing compliance across all project phases.
  • Business Development: Leverage industry contacts to generate leads and drive business development. Oversee the work acquisition process and development of proposals. Build and maintain relationships with clients throughout the project to foster communication and monitor team performance.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in construction management or related field
  • 15+ years of experience in a senior leadership role overseeing multiple projects
  • Relevant certifications such as Project Management Professional (PMP) and Certified
    Construction Manager (CCM).
  • CSL Preferred
  • OSHA-10 and OSHA-30 certified
  • Self-perform experience
  • In depth understanding of local, state, and federal construction regulations
